What are the common reasons students struggle to understand advanced concepts in organic chemistry, and what study strategies can be employed to overcome these difficulties?

There are several reasons why students struggle to understand advanced concepts in organic chemistry:1. Insufficient background knowledge: Organic chemistry builds on foundational concepts from general chemistry. If a student has not mastered these basic concepts, they may struggle to understand more advanced topics.2. Complexity of the subject: Organic chemistry involves a vast number of reactions, mechanisms, and structures. The sheer volume of information can be overwhelming for students, making it difficult to grasp and retain the material.3. Abstract nature of the subject: Organic chemistry often requires students to visualize molecules and their interactions in three dimensions. This can be challenging for those who struggle with spatial reasoning or have difficulty thinking abstractly.4. Lack of problem-solving skills: Organic chemistry requires students to apply their knowledge to solve complex problems. Students who lack strong problem-solving skills may struggle to apply the concepts they have learned.5. Poor study habits: Many students do not know how to study effectively for organic chemistry. They may rely on memorization rather than truly understanding the material, which can lead to difficulties when encountering new or more complex concepts.To overcome these difficulties, students can employ the following study strategies:1. Strengthen foundational knowledge: Review general chemistry concepts and ensure a solid understanding of the basics before diving into more advanced topics.2. Break down complex topics: Break down complex concepts into smaller, more manageable parts. Focus on understanding one aspect at a time before moving on to the next.3. Use visual aids: Utilize models, drawings, and other visual aids to help visualize molecules and their interactions. This can make it easier to understand abstract concepts and spatial relationships.4. Practice problem-solving: Work through practice problems and exercises regularly to develop problem-solving skills. This will help students become more comfortable applying their knowledge to new situations.5. Develop effective study habits: Create a study schedule, set specific goals, and use active learning techniques such as summarizing information in your own words, teaching the material to someone else, or using flashcards to test your knowledge.6. Seek help when needed: If struggling with a particular concept, don't hesitate to ask for help from instructors, teaching assistants, or classmates. Joining a study group can also be beneficial for discussing and reinforcing concepts.7. Be persistent: Organic chemistry is a challenging subject, and it's normal to encounter difficulties along the way. Stay persistent and continue working through the material, even when it feels challenging. With time and practice, understanding will improve.
